Mild bulbs can't burn perpetually, EcoLight lighting and in actuality, incandescent light bulbs have a lifespan of round 1,000 hours. Based mostly on a usage of eight hours a day, a bulb ought to last roughly about 4 months. Compact fluorescent light bulbs (CFLs) are supposed to last for much longer, however this isn't always the case. You probably have changed bulbs not too long ago and the lifespan would not seem to be all that it must be, the trigger may be in the fixture itself or elsewhere in the circuit. This is why mild bulbs burning out quickly ought to be investigated and fixed shortly. Turning a mild bulb on sends a jolt of electricity by means of the filaments and stresses them, EcoLight solar bulbs which is why mild EcoLight solar bulbs typically burn out while you flip them on. The lifespan of a bulb turned on and off regularly is shortened versus one that's on somewhat repeatedly. Bulbs usually burn brighter and burn out a lot sooner if the provision voltage to your house is just too great.
Test for voltage at a regular (120-volt) electrical outlet, utilizing a multimeter or a voltage tester. Ensure you know how to do this safely as a result of the facility will be on. If a test reveals a voltage greater than 125 volts, have an electrician take a look at the issue, or contact your electric utility supplier for recommendations. Excessive fixture vibration can cause bulbs to burn out. A good example of this can be a ceiling fan with a gentle fixture. When a fan blade turns into unbalanced, the fan starts to shake causing vibrations that jiggle the bulb filament, shortening its life. The identical problem is common with mild bulbs in garage door openers. Consider a tough-service bulb with heavy-obligation filaments that withstand vibrations better. If the little steel tab at the bottom of the socket gets pushed down too far, it may fail to make electrical contact with the bulb. The tab is the "scorching" connection that delivers electrical present to the bulb (the encompassing threaded metallic is the impartial connection).
To remedy this, EcoLight solar bulbs unplug the lamp or EcoLight products turn off the facility to the fixture, then use a picket Popsicle keep on with bend the tab up about 1/eight inch. Then screw the bulb back in and EcoLight home lighting see if it works. Use warning in old sockets where the metallic tab is brittle or EcoLight has lost its spring fully. In this case, the perfect resolution is to change the light bulb socket or your complete gentle fixture. Compact fluorescent (CFL) mild bulbs are infamous for shortly going bad. CFLs are commonly touted to have a lifespan of about 10,000 hours however might final solely 3,000 if switched on and EcoLight solar bulbs off many instances a day. Switch to LED (light-emitting diode) bulbs which are more environment friendly, final longer, and EcoLight solar bulbs do not comprise mercury like CFL bulbs. When a bulb is unfastened within the socket, it could actually flicker on and off. Tightening the bulb in its socket might correct the problem. One other problem may be a free wire connection where the circuit wires connect to the fixture.
Habitually free connections, either on the socket or EcoLight with the wire connections, EcoLight solar bulbs can burn out the bulb quickly and trigger flickering. These unfastened connections increase the electrical resistance and the heat passing via the filament of the bulb, which might shorten its life. Flip off the power and verify the wires to ensure they're securely connected to the screw terminals. The bulb socket can even have worn or corroded contacts that trigger connection issues. On this case, substitute the socket or the fixture. A brief circuit can cause the light fixture, and all other gadgets on the circuit, to go darkish out of the blue although the bulb just isn't burnt out. Quick circuits happen when the electrical present flows outdoors the established wiring pathway. This causes resistance to lessen and vastly will increase the movement of current through the circuit. This sudden improve in present circulation causes the circuit breaker to journey (or the fuse to blow) and stops the move of present.
